如何將 Discord 小部件添加到您的網站
已發表: 2021-06-03Discord 平台非常適合在線創建社區,但它需要您的成員打開 Discord 本身才能使用該平台——或者是嗎? 借助 Discord 小部件,您可以將 Discord 嵌入到您自己的網站中,允許用戶查看您的 Discord 服務器上誰在線,直接發布消息等等。
有幾種方法可以將 Discord 服務器小部件添加到您的站點。 最簡單的方法是使用 Discord 自己的小部件系統,但這是非常基本的。 如果您需要更高級的東西,您可能需要查看第三方替代品,例如 WidgetBot。 以下是將 Discord 小部件添加到您的網站所需了解的內容。

什麼是 Discord 小部件以及如何使用它?
Discord 小部件是 Discord 客戶端的嵌入式版本,您可以將其集成到網站上的頁面中。 根據您使用的小部件類型,這可以顯示您的成員和頻道列表,為新用戶提供快速邀請鏈接,並允許用戶直接聊天而無需訪問 Discord 網站或使用客戶端。
內置小部件是您服務器的廣告工具,可讓您炫耀您的會員並通過您的網站獲得新會員。 但是,它不允許您發送消息或與服務器交互,除了使用集成的邀請鏈接加入它。

如果您想使用更高級的小部件,可以使用名為 WidgetBot 的第三方替代品。 WidgetBot 看起來幾乎與 Discord 客戶端一模一樣,允許用戶登錄、發送消息、在頻道之間切換以及使用 Discord 提供的一切——所有這些都在您網站的嵌入式小部件中。
雖然 WidgetBot 的設置過程稍微複雜一些,但它為用戶提供了比 Discord 自己的小部件系統更具功能性的替代方案。 兩種類型的小部件都允許服務器所有者快速向新用戶宣傳他們的服務器,但這使其成為比 Slack 更好的選擇,後者不提供類似的營銷功能。
嵌入標準 Discord 服務器小部件
將標準 Discord 服務器小部件添加到您的網站有兩個階段。 您首先需要啟用該小部件,然後從 Discord 的服務器設置中復制自動生成的 HTML 代碼,以將其嵌入您的網站。
- 首先,打開 Discord 網站或桌面客戶端並登錄,然後從左側的服務器圖標中選擇您的服務器。 在頻道列表頂部選擇您的服務器名稱,然後從下拉菜單中選擇服務器設置。

- 在 Discord 設置菜單中,選擇Widget 。 要在您的服務器上啟用小部件,請選擇啟用服務器小部件滑塊,將其置於打開位置(綠色)。

- 為您的服務器激活服務器小部件後,您現在可以復制必要的 HTML 代碼以將其嵌入您的網站。 向下滾動到Widget菜單的底部,然後在Premade Widget代碼框中選擇Copy 。

複製包含預製 Discord 小部件的代碼片段後,您可以將其集成到您的網站代碼中。 該小部件將允許用戶查看活動成員列表並註冊到您的服務器。 但是,如果您需要更高級的小部件,則需要使用 WidgetBot。
使用 WidgetBot 創建自定義 Discord 小部件
Discord 的小部件是向您的服務器添加更高級邀請鏈接的好方法,但除了炫耀您的成員列表之外,它並沒有提供太多其他功能。 如果您想將 Discord 客戶端的(接近)全功能版本集成到您的網站中,您可以使用 WidgetBot 來完成。

WidgetBot 是 Discord 的完全嵌入式版本,您可以根據自己的需要進行定制。 大小、功能、頻道支持、訪客會員資格等 - 所有這些都可以在您網站上的 WidgetBot 小部件中使用,以吸引新用戶並直接與他們聊天,而無需訪問 Discord 網站或使用客戶端應用程序。
某些功能(例如只讀頻道和自定義小部件主題)需要付費會員資格。 但是,核心功能(包括發送消息和直接加入服務器)是免費支持的。
將 WidgetBot 添加到您的服務器
首先,您需要將 WidgetBot 本身添加到您的服務器。 WidgetBot 通過將 WidgetBot 機器人添加到您的服務器來工作,因此您需要先執行此操作。
- 打開 WidgetBot 邀請鏈接 並登錄 Discord 繼續。 您需要從列表中選擇您的服務器,然後選擇繼續以繼續。

- 在下一階段,系統會詢問您要授予 WidgetBot 哪些權限。 啟用所有復選框,然後選擇授權繼續。 此過程完成後返回您的服務器。

在您的網站上嵌入 WidgetBot
一旦 WidgetBot 在您的服務器上運行,您就可以繼續將 WidgetBot 小部件添加到您的網站。 您可以使用多種類型的小部件,但添加基本小部件的最簡單方法是在您的服務器上使用??crate命令。
這會生成一個 HTML 代碼片段,您可以輕鬆地將其嵌入到您的網頁中,在右下角創建一個 Discord 聊天圖標。 按下後,將為您的網絡用戶打開一個小型(且功能齊全)的 Discord 客戶端。
- 首先,打開 Discord 網站或客戶端,然後從左側列表中選擇您的服務器。 在您服務器上包含WidgetBot機器人的適當私人頻道中,在消息框中鍵入??crate ,然後發送消息。

- 在您的服務器中發送??crate將導致機器人自動生成您可以嵌入的 HTML 代碼片段。 從消息中選擇代碼,然後右鍵單擊>複製或在鍵盤上選擇Ctrl + C。

- 將代碼複製到剪貼板後,將代碼粘貼到您的網站 HTML 中並發布。 代碼本身將在右下角創建一個 Discord 圖標 - 選擇此圖標以查看小部件並與之交互,包括直接向您的服務器發布消息。

如果您希望使用不同類型的 WidgetBot 小部件,您可以通過訪問 WidgetBot 文檔網站了解有關每種小部件的更多信息,包括如何創建它們並將其嵌入您的網站。
使用 Discord 小部件
Discord 服務器小部件是向您網站的新訪問者宣傳您的社區的好方法,為您提供了另一種增加會員資格的方法。 一旦你建立了你的服務器,你就可以考慮如何有效地使用 Discord。 您可以首先將機器人添加到您的服務器以增加功能,從音樂機器人到審核。
但是,如果您在使用 Discord 時遇到問題,則有解決方案。 例如,通常可以通過重新安裝應用程序來修復 Discord 致命 Javascript 錯誤等錯誤,而 Discord 連接問題可能表明您的 DNS 設置存在問題。 如果您仍然有問題,您也可以嘗試許多 Discord 替代方案。